Capacitors exhibit exceptional power density, a vast operational temperature range, remarkable reliability, lightweight construction, and high efficiency, making them extensively utilized in the realm of energy storage. There exist two primary categories of energy storage capacitors: dielectric capacitors and supercapacitors.

By regulating power converters as virtual synchronous generators (VSGs), they can exhibit similar frequency dynamic response. However, unlike synchronous generators, power converters are incapable of absorbing/delivering any kinetic energy, which necessitates extra energy storage systems (ESSs).
In comparison to batteries, supercapacitors exhibit a superior power density and the ability to rapidly store or discharge energy . Nevertheless, their energy density is lower due to the constraints associated with electrode surface charge storage.
